42-Year-Old Pedestrian Killed After Auto Accident

According to the Northwest Herald in Illinois, a 42-year-old man was killed following an early morning car accident on the 14th of November. Pedro Gomez was reportedly walking along the road when a 1991 Honda vehicle struck him. The vehicle was driven by 60-year-old Richard Trevin.

Authorities stated Gomez died on the scene of the accident. An investigation is currently ongoing according to the report. There is currently no information on the cause of the accident or the factors that contributed to this accident.

People are well aware of the dangers of driving and the many causes of accidents on roadways. However, many people do not take into consideration the possibility of accidents involving a pedestrian on the side of roadways. People walking along sidewalks or parking lots or in driveways are in greater danger of being hit by a driver either not paying attention to the road or a driver who is impaired in some way. For example, drunk driving can greatly increase the possibility of a pedestrian being hit by a car.

Accidents involving pedestrians in most cases could be the fault of both parties involved. In some cases, drivers do not pay attention to their surroundings such as pedestrians walking along crosswalks, intersections or sidewalks and inadvertently striking them. In other cases, pedestrians are not aware of any cars crossing into their path and unfortunately are seriously injured after being struck by a car.
